Hello,
    I'm wondering if it's possible to use pam or perhaps tcp_wrappers to
limit how many ssh logins can be atempted? I'd like to kick off a user who
tries to log in repeatedly with the wrong password or tries x times within a
minute, my purpose is to slow down hacking atempts in situations where
public key authentication is not possible.
Thanks.
Dave.

If you are using ipfw as your firewall, you can simply add a limit rule to
port 22 (or whichever port ssh runs on). Refer to man ipfw.
